    • does medicare pay for assisted livingMedicare Coverage for Assisted Living: An In-Depth Exploration

      Medicare does not cover assisted living costs, as it focuses on acute medical needs and short-term care, with exceptions for certain medically necessary services like physical therapy. Individuals must explore other options such as Medicaid, veterans' benefits, or long-term care insurance to manage these expenses effectively.

    • assisted living vs nursing homeChoosing the Right Senior Care: A Detailed Exploration of Assisted Living and Nursing Homes

      Choosing between assisted living and nursing homes involves evaluating emotional and financial factors, with assisted living offering independence and support for daily activities at a lower cost, while nursing homes provide intensive medical care for individuals with significant health needs. The decision is influenced by personal preferences, health status, cognitive function, and varying Medicaid coverage across states.
